How to Examine the HTTP Header + Body for a POST to be sentThis example shows how to use GenerateRequestText to get the HTTP request (headers + body) that would be sent if SynchronousRequest was called with the HTTP request object. Important: The hostnames and paths in this examples are not intended to be real examples. You should replace all hostnames, paths, etc. with valid data for your own Web service.
#include <C_CkHttpRequest.h> #include <C_CkHttp.h> #include <C_CkHttpResponse.h> void ChilkatSample(void) { HCkHttpRequest req; HCkHttp http; BOOL success; const char * requestText; HCkHttpResponse resp; req = CkHttpRequest_Create(); http = CkHttp_Create(); // Any string unlocks the component for the 1st 30-days. success = CkHttp_UnlockComponent(http,"30-day trial"); if (success != TRUE) { printf("%s\n",CkHttp_lastErrorText(http)); return; } // Build an XMLHTTP request. The XML passed to UseXmlHttp is sent // in the body of the request. CkHttpRequest_UseXmlHttp(req,"<test>This is the XML to be sent</test>"); CkHttpRequest_putPath(req,"/protus/xmlwebservices/xmlsubmitter/messaging.asmx"); // Add a custom header: CkHttpRequest_AddHeader(req,"SOAPAction","https://www.notarealdomain.com/WebServices/Messaging/2005/2/SendSingleFax"); requestText = CkHttpRequest_generateRequestText(req); printf("%s\n",requestText); printf("----------------------\n"); // Send the HTTP POST and get the response. Note: This is a blocking call. // The method does not return until the full HTTP response is received. resp = CkHttp_SynchronousRequest(http,"www.notarealdomain.com",443,TRUE,req); if (resp == 0 ) { printf("%s\n",CkHttp_lastErrorText(http)); } else { // Display the body of the response. printf("%s\n",CkHttpResponse_bodyStr(resp)); } CkHttpRequest_Dispose(req); CkHttp_Dispose(http); } |
